The Revolution Of Pharma Technology: Enhancing Healthcare Solutions

pharma technology has revolutionized the way healthcare solutions are delivered to patients across the globe. These technological advancements have reshaped the pharmaceutical industry, improving the efficiency and effectiveness of drug development, manufacturing, and delivery. With the integration of innovative technologies, the pharmaceutical sector is experiencing significant changes that are paving the way for improved patient outcomes and personalized medicine.

One of the key areas where pharma technology is making a significant impact is in drug discovery and development. Traditionally, the process of drug discovery was time-consuming and costly, with a low success rate. However, with the advent of cutting-edge technologies such as artificial intelligence, machine learning, and big data analytics, researchers are now able to identify potential drug candidates more quickly and accurately than ever before. These technologies enable researchers to analyze vast amounts of data, identify patterns, and predict the efficacy of potential drug compounds, leading to more targeted and effective treatments for various diseases.

Moreover, pharma technology has also transformed the manufacturing processes of pharmaceutical companies. Automation and robotics are now being used in drug manufacturing facilities to streamline production, improve quality control, and reduce the risk of contamination. These technologies not only increase efficiency but also ensure that drugs are manufactured to the highest standards, resulting in safe and effective products for patients.

Another area where pharma technology is making a significant impact is in the field of personalized medicine. Advances in genomics and molecular diagnostics have enabled healthcare providers to tailor treatments to individual patients based on their genetic makeup, lifestyle factors, and medical history. This personalized approach to medicine allows for more precise diagnosis, treatment, and monitoring of patients, leading to better outcomes and reduced side effects.

Additionally, pharma technology is also enhancing drug delivery methods, making it easier for patients to access and adhere to their prescribed medications. Innovations such as smart pills, injectable devices, and wearable sensors are now being used to monitor patient compliance, track drug effectiveness, and provide real-time feedback to healthcare providers. These technologies not only improve patient outcomes but also help reduce healthcare costs by minimizing hospitalizations and emergency room visits.

Furthermore, pharma technology is driving advancements in clinical trials and research, making it easier for researchers to collect and analyze data in real-time. Mobile health apps, wearable devices, and telemedicine platforms are now being used to recruit patients, monitor their progress, and gather insights that can inform treatment decisions. These technologies not only accelerate the pace of clinical research but also enable researchers to collaborate more effectively and share data across different institutions and countries.
